Pineapple Upside-Down Sugar Cookies: A Bright Twist on a Classic Dessert

These pineapple upside-down sugar cookies bring a cheerful, tropical spin to a beloved classic. Soft, buttery, and gently sweet, each cookie is crowned with a caramelized pineapple ring that gives it the nostalgic charm of an upside-down cake—just in a handheld form. The combination feels both familiar and fun, making these cookies perfect for casual get-togethers, potlucks, or a simple weekend baking project.

To get started, cream softened unsalted butter with granulated sugar until the mixture becomes pale and fluffy. Beat in an egg and a splash of vanilla extract to create a smooth, cohesive base. In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, and salt. Blend the dry ingredients into the butter mixture a little at a time until a soft dough forms. This straightforward cookie dough provides a tender texture that lets the pineapple flavor take center stage.

Portion the dough onto parchment-lined baking sheets, leaving space between each mound. Pat the pineapple rings dry—this step helps them caramelize rather than steam—then gently press a ring onto each scoop of dough. If the rings are too large, trim them slightly for a better fit. A light dusting of sugar over the fruit encourages a golden, lightly caramelized finish while baking.

Bake the cookies in a preheated 350°F (180°C) oven for 11 to 13 minutes, or until the edges are just turning golden and the centers look set. Allow them to c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ack. Once cooled, they’re ready to enjoy: bright, sweet, and delicately tropical—like a bite-size vacation in cookie form.
